Lassitude : Authorities in KU sit over recruitment process

Srinagar: Despite the passage of over one year, authorities in University of Kashmir are yet to complete the selection process for the post of Controller, Registrar and other nine top positions in the Varsity.

The process for the selection of new controller examination, Registrar, Director IT Department, Director DIQA, two posts of Assistant Directors DIQA, besides directors of Kupwwara and Anantnag campus have been put on hold.

According to official the administrative authorities in varsity have put the selection process on hold as the committee constituted to make all the new appointments have raised queries over the panel of candidates who have applied for these different posts.

“The selection committee had some months back refused to go ahead with the appointment of new controller examination as no candidate was seen worthy for the post,” a top official said.

The outgoing Vice Chancellor (VC), of the University had decided to make appointments for the top academic and administrative posts through an open selection process however, there is no headway on the proposal from the past one year.

Besides controller, the varsity authorities last year had also invited applications for the post of Director South Campus Anantnag, Director Information Technology and Support System (ITSS) and Director Internal Quality Assurance Cell (IQAC).

Also, the university authorities invited applications for the post of Director, to head the State Resource Centre for Adult Education (SRCAE) in the campus.

Notably, SRCAE, is functioning in the varsity from past many years to provide support to the literacy and adult education programmes being run in all districts of the state.

Given the delay in carrying out the selection process, the posts which were advertised are being managed as ‘additional charges’.

“The irony is that post of director south campus is managed by a junior official which has fumed the varsity professors. There are other irregularities for which the present VC has been put under scanner in Raj Bhavan,” a top official in KU said.

The official said Raj Bhavan has also taken serious notice of other appointments in various Departments of the varsity, made by the outgoing VC.

Interestingly, the three year term of present VC Prof. Khurshid Iqbal Andrabi will end on October 14, this year.

Despite repeated attempts, Prof. Khurshid Andrabi was not available for comments.
